BEJARANO FRANCO, María Teresa. Sexual and affective education in textbooks of Social Sciences and Primary Sciences in the educational system of Castilla La Mancha. Ensino em Re-Vista [online]. 2019, vol.26, n.1, pp.60-81.  Epub Oct 04, 2023. ISSN 1983-1730.  https://doi.org/10.14393/er-v26n1a2019-3.

The article presents the research activity on the revision of images with a gender perspective of primary textbooks used in Castilla La Mancha. The objective of this task is to know if the sexual education model is being taught and if knowledge about sexual affectivity is transmitted. For this, two areas of knowledge were chosen: Social Sciences and Natural Sciences and 90 images were selected. The analysis was carried out using the content analysis technique (Hsieh and Shannon, 2005) applying a data collection instrument called the analysis table designed based on the approach on sexuality education presented by the OMS (2006). The data analysis has been carried out under the mixed paradigm. The conclusions reveal that the model of sexuality education is not being worked on and that there are still biased contents about the affective-sexual.
